It's a club that boasts some of the greatest players of all-time including Mal Meninga, Laurie Daley, Ricky Stuart and Bradley Clyde.

But this weekend, Josh Papalii will become the most capped Raiders player in history when he runs out for his 319th first grade game at GIO Stadium.

It's an incredible feat for the "gentle giant", who has become one of the most revered and respected players not only in Canberra, but across the entire rugby league world.
